How to Turn Dark Lips into Pink Naturally?

Published in Lip Care Natural Remedies 4 mins read

To turn dark lips into pink, you can utilize several natural remedies known for their skin-lightening, exfoliating, and nourishing properties, as referenced from a March 30, 2021 publication. These natural solutions aim to reduce hyperpigmentation, remove dead skin cells, and promote healthier, naturally pinker lips.

Natural Remedies for Dark Lips

Achieving pinker lips naturally involves consistency and the use of ingredients that can gently lighten and rejuvenate the delicate skin. Below are several effective natural remedies, each with its unique benefits and application methods.

1. Turmeric

Turmeric is renowned for its skin-lightening factors. When applied to the lips, it can help reduce darkness over time due to its active compound, curcumin, which inhibits melanin production.

  • How to use: Mix a small amount of turmeric powder with milk or water to form a paste. Apply it to your lips, leave it on for 10-15 minutes, then rinse off.

2. Lemon

Lemon juice is a natural bleaching agent. Rubbing lemon juice over darkened lips can help lighten them by gently exfoliating and reducing pigmentation.

  • How to use: Squeeze fresh lemon juice onto a cotton ball and dab it on your lips before bedtime. Rinse off in the morning. Due to its acidic nature, use sparingly and follow with a moisturizer.

3. Cucumber

Cucumber is known for its refreshing and mild lightening properties. It helps soothe the skin and can gradually reduce dark spots.

  • How to use: Place thin slices of cucumber on your lips for 10-15 minutes daily. Alternatively, you can mash a cucumber and apply the pulp.

4. Beetroot

Beetroot provides a natural pink tint while also helping to lighten dark lips. Its natural pigments can temporarily stain lips pink and its vitamins help improve lip health.

  • How to use: Slice a beetroot and rub it on your lips for a few minutes. You can also extract beetroot juice and mix it with a little honey for a lip mask.

5. Olive Oil

Olive oil is an excellent natural moisturizer rich in vitamins and antioxidants. Regular application can help nourish the lips, improving their overall health and reducing dryness that can contribute to darkening.

  • How to use: Apply a few drops of olive oil to your lips before bedtime as an overnight treatment.

6. Sugar

Sugar acts as a natural exfoliant, helping to remove dead skin cells that can make lips appear dark and dull. Exfoliation promotes the growth of new, healthier skin cells.

  • How to use: Mix sugar with a few drops of honey or olive oil to create a gentle lip scrub. Gently rub the mixture on your lips in circular motions for a minute, then rinse off. Use 1-2 times a week.

7. Aloe Vera

Aloe vera is known for its soothing, healing, and skin-regenerating properties. It can help repair damaged lip skin and promote an even tone.

  • How to use: Apply fresh aloe vera gel directly to your lips. Leave it on for 15-20 minutes, then rinse, or leave it overnight.
